Backflow testing services involve inspecting and assessing the backflow prevention devices installed within a plumbing system. These devices are designed to prevent contaminated water from flowing backward into the clean water supply, ensuring water quality and safety. During testing, professionals examine the functionality of backflow preventers, checking for leaks, proper operation, and any signs of wear or damage that could compromise their effectiveness. Regular testing helps identify potential issues early, allowing for timely repairs or replacements to maintain the integrity of the water system.

The primary purpose of backflow testing is to prevent contamination of the potable water supply caused by reverse flow or backpressure. Without proper testing and maintenance, backflow preventers may fail or become ineffective, leading to the risk of pollutants, bacteria, or chemicals entering the drinking water. This service helps property owners comply with local health and safety regulations and ensures that water remains safe for daily use. Identifying problems early can also prevent costly repairs and minimize water system disruptions.

Properties that typically require backflow testing include commercial buildings, industrial facilities, multi-family residential complexes, and properties with irrigation systems or fire suppression equipment. These types of properties often have complex plumbing arrangements that increase the risk of backflow issues. Additionally, properties located near industrial sites, agricultural operations, or areas with potential sources of contamination are more likely to need regular backflow testing to safeguard public health and maintain water system integrity.

Inspection Fees - The cost for backflow testing inspections typically ranges from $75 to $200. Prices may vary based on the property's size and complexity of the system. Some providers include the inspection as part of a broader plumbing service.

Testing Service Costs - Professional backflow testing services often cost between $100 and $250. Factors influencing the price include system type, location, and accessibility for the technician.

Re-Test Fees - If a re-test is necessary, fees generally range from $50 to $150. Additional charges may apply if repairs or adjustments are needed before re-testing can be completed.

Additional Service Charges - Some service providers may charge extra for system repairs or parts replacement, which can add $100 to $500 depending on the scope of work required. It’s common for these costs to be quoted separately from testing fees.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is backflow testing? Backflow testing is a procedure to check if the backflow prevention devices in a plumbing system are functioning properly to prevent contaminated water from flowing back into the clean water supply.

Why is backflow testing important? Regular backflow testing helps ensure the safety and quality of the drinking water supply by detecting potential device failures or issues early.

How often should backflow testing be performed? It is generally recommended to have backflow prevention devices tested annually by qualified service providers.

Who provides backflow testing services? Local plumbing or backflow prevention specialists offer backflow testing services to residential and commercial properties.
